About this tour
This eight-hour private tour pairs a chauffeured exploration of Paris's signature landmarks with a two-hour lunch cruise along the Seine. A driver collects you from your hotel, takes you to Port de la Bourdonnais for the midday cruise, then continues a panoramic tour of the city before returning you to your accommodation. You'll see the Champs-Élysées, Notre-Dame, the Louvre's exterior, and the Opéra, with skip-the-line access to the Eiffel Tower's second floor included.

What to expect
Your day begins with hotel collection in a private vehicle. You'll be driven to the Seine's Left Bank, where you board a lunch cruise departing at 12:45 p.m. (lasting until 2:45 p.m.). The boat glides past illuminated bridges and monuments whilst you dine. Punctuality is critical—late arrivals forfeit entry. After disembarking, your driver returns you to street level for a second tour segment, visiting prominent sites including a lift-assisted ascent of the Eiffel Tower's second storey. Queues are common but the panoramic views justify the wait. The driver then escorts you back to your hotel, concluding the itinerary.
Good to know
Arrive at the cruise pier with time to spare; delays result in forfeited tickets. The Eiffel Tower queue can be substantial, even with lift access. Your private driver is not a commentary guide. Entry to Notre-Dame and the Louvre requires separate tickets. Gratuities are not included. Public transport alternatives exist nearby if needed.
